Aden Governor Discusses Preparations for Economic Conference with UN Envoy's Office Delegation

Aden Governor Ahmed Hamed Lamlas met with Senior Economic Adviser to the UN Special Envoy to Yemen, Dirk-Jan Omtigt , and economic consultant Anthony Bezuijen to discuss preparations for the upcoming Economic Conference in Aden, scheduled for November.
The governor emphasized the importance of the conference as an opportunity to showcase investment successes and prospects through an accompanying exhibition. He stressed the need for the conference to be practical and effective, yielding tangible results rather than just theoretical discussions.
The conference will focus on creating a one-stop window to facilitate procedures for investors, announcing available investment opportunities, and addressing issues hindering investment.
The meeting also explored ways to enhance cooperation between the local authorities and the UN Envoy's office to ensure the conference's success and achieve its economic and investment objectives.
